Web data extraction used to mean one of two things: copy-pasting by hand, or writing and maintaining code. The first is slow, the second shuts out anyone who can’t program. AI scraping removes both bottlenecks, which is why it’s quickly becoming the default way to get web data, especially for non-technical users. And the AI-driven web scraping market, which is projected to nearly double from $10.2 billion in 2026 to $23.7 billion by 2030, is growing fast.
With that much momentum behind it, it’s a must to learn more about AI scraping. This guide covers what AI scraping is, how it compares to traditional methods, how to choose the right tool, and real-world use cases for 2026.

What Is AI Scraping?
Behind that projection is a simple concept. AI scraping is the use of artificial intelligence to automate web data extraction.
Think of it as a machine that reads a page the way a person would. Using large language models, natural language processing, and computer vision, it interprets what each part of the page actually means, recognizing that one number is a price and a block of text is a product description, regardless of where they sit or how the HTML is structured.
That shift unlocks things rule-based scrapers struggle with. The same setup can pull data from sites with completely different layouts, keep working when a page is redesigned, and even read information locked inside images, PDFs, or scanned documents that have no clean HTML to target at all.
Traditional Scraping vs AI Scraping
The difference goes deeper than convenience: it comes down to how each one handles complexity and change.
Traditional scraping follows fixed rules like CSS selectors and XPath. That makes it fast and cheap on stable sites, but brittle: any layout change breaks it, and a developer has to step in to fix it. The maintenance cost is not trivial either. According to data tracked by Outsource Bigdata across production environments, teams maintaining rule-based scrapers across 10 or more websites spend about 30% of their engineering time just keeping those scrapers alive.
AI scraping reads each page on the fly, so it handles layout changes more gracefully, though it still needs prompt tuning and output validation to stay reliable. The trade-off is that it runs slower uses more compute per page and at scale the per-page cost can be significantly higher. The table below breaks down how that plays out across the dimensions that usually matter.
| Feature | Traditional Scraping | AI Scraping |
| Setup | Requires coding (Python, CSS selectors, XPath). Developer needs to understand HTML structure and write parsing logic. | Natural language prompts, visual builders, or API calls. Lower barrier, but complex pages still need prompt tuning. |
| Maintenance | Breaks when site structure changes. Needs manual rule rewrites and ongoing monitoring. | More resilient to layout changes, but not maintenance-free. Prompt adjustments and output validation still need human oversight. |
| Data types | Primarily structured HTML. Can handle other formats with extra libraries, but requires more code. | Handles unstructured text, images, PDFs, and messy markup more naturally, often out of the box. |
| Learning curve | High. Programming knowledge required (Python, JS, regex, DOM). | Low to medium. Simple prompts are easy; reliable large-scale extraction still takes technical skill. |
| Dynamic content | Needs headless browsers (Puppeteer, Playwright) plus custom wait/scroll logic. | Most AI scraping tools have built-in JS rendering with minimal config. |
| Speed | Very fast, milliseconds per page. Built for high-volume pipelines. | Slower, seconds per page due to LLM inference overhead. |
| Cost | Low per-page cost. Main expense is developer time for building and maintaining scrapers. | Higher per-page cost from LLM API calls. At scale, can be 10-50x more expensive than traditional approaches. |
| Reliability | Deterministic: same input always gives same output. Breaks hard on site changes, but predictable when running. | Non-deterministic: same page may return different formats or miss fields across runs. Risk of hallucinated data and format drift. |
| Anti-bot | Requires manual integration of proxies, CAPTCHA solvers, and fingerprint rotation. | Some tools bundle anti-bot features, but advanced protections still need extra engineering. |
| Best for | High-volume, stable-structure pipelines where speed and cost efficiency matter most. | Varied sources, changing layouts, rapid prototyping, or when dev speed matters more than per-page cost. |
It is also worth noting that AI extraction is non-deterministic: the same page can return slightly different results across runs, so spot-checking output is good practice.
Neither approach wins outright; the right fit depends on who you are. If you run high-volume pipelines over stable sites and have a developer on call, traditional scraping is still hard to beat on speed and cost. For everyone else, especially non-technical users dealing with varied or changing sites, AI scraping is what makes the job possible at all.
How AI Scraping Works
Under the hood, modern AI scrapers combine four layers of technology that together mimic how a human would gather data from a website. Understanding these layers helps explain why AI scrapers handle complex sites that traditional scrapers cannot, and where their limits are.
| Layer | What it does | Key technologies |
| Acquisition | Navigates to the page, renders JavaScript, manages sessions and proxies. | Playwright, Puppeteer, headless Chrome |
| Interpretation | Identifies and extracts the requested fields by reading the page contextually. | LLMs (GPT, Claude, Gemini), NLP, computer vision |
| Adaptation | Detects layout changes and re-maps fields without human intervention. | Pattern recognition, embedding similarity |
| Output | Cleans, structures, and exports the data in usable formats. | JSON schemas, CSV/Excel converters |
A typical workflow runs through those four layers in order. The scraper takes an extraction request, navigates to the target site like a real browser would, uses vision and language models to identify the requested fields, adapts on the fly if the layout differs from what it expected, and then returns clean structured data.
No method clears every hurdle, though. Anti-bot detection, login walls and CAPTCHAs, and JavaScript-heavy pages that load only as you scroll are facts of life for any scraper, AI or not, and no tool handles all of them equally well.
Types of AI Scraping Tools
AI web scraping tools fall into three main categories along one axis: how much technical work they ask of you, and where they run. Understanding which one fits your situation will save you from buying capabilities you do not need.
AI Scraping Chrome Extensions
- Popular tools: Chat4Data, Bardeen, Instant Data Scraper
- Strengths: runs in your own browser, so authenticated pages work without extra setup
- Limitations: built for on-demand jobs, not industrial-scale pipelines of thousands of pages a day
- Pricing: free tier available; paid plans from $10+/month
Best for: non-technical users and small teams; lightest to start
No-Code Cloud Platforms
- Popular tools: Octoparse, Browse.AI
- Strengths: cloud scheduling, IP rotation, and template libraries included
- Limitations: steeper point-and-click learning curve; your data passes through the vendor’s cloud
- Pricing: free tier available; paid plans from $50+/month
Best for: teams that need scheduled, recurring scrapes without writing code
Developer / API Platforms
- Popular tools: Firecrawl, Oxylabs Web Scraper API, ScrapingBee
- Strengths: offers the most control over extraction logic and output format
- Limitations: requires coding and API key management; credit costs climb fast at volume
- Pricing: $16-$99+/month
Best for: developers and production pipelines at scale
A Closer Look at Popular AI Scrapers
Within these categories, a handful of tools come up most often. Here is how a few of the better-known options compare, and who each one suits best.
Chat4Data
The most conversational of the three approaches. You describe the whole job in plain language and refine it through chat, rather than clicking fields or picking templates.
- Best for: non-technical users and small teams who want lightweight scraping.
- Strengths: runs entirely in your own browser, so authenticated pages work and no data leaves your machine.
- Trade-offs: built for lightweight, on-demand scraping rather than industrial-scale pipelines that process thousands of pages per day.
- Pricing: free credits to start; paid plans from $10/month.
Octoparse
A mature no-code cloud platform with scheduled execution.
- Best for: complex, recurring scheduled jobs run by non-developers.
- Strengths: cloud scheduling, IP rotation, automatic CAPTCHA solving, and 500+ site templates.
- Trade-offs: point-and-click workflow has a steeper learning curve than browser-based tools; full features and proxy/CAPTCHA usage sit behind higher-tier plans.
- Pricing: free forever plan (10 tasks); Standard from $69/month (billed annually).
Firecrawl
A developer API that turns whole websites into clean, LLM-ready markdown.
- Best for: feeding data into a language model or building an automated pipeline.
- Strengths: clean structured output, handles crawling and extraction at scale.
- Trade-offs: assumes you are comfortable writing code and managing API keys; credit costs climb once you enable AI extraction.
- Pricing: free tier (500 one-time credits); paid plans from $16/month.
No single tool wins on every axis.
Just start with a web scraping extension when you want to test a workflow quickly, move up to a no-code cloud platform when you need scheduling, and reach for an API platform when extraction volume or pipeline integration demands it.
Common Use Cases
AI scraping supports a wide range of business applications. Here are the most common ones at a glance:
| Use Case | Who Uses It | Typical Data Sources |
| E-commerce & Price Monitoring | Online sellers, e-commerce operators | Amazon, Walmart, eBay, Shopify stores |
| Market Research & Competitive Intelligence | Marketing and strategy teams | Competitor websites, industry publications, review platforms |
| Lead Generation | Sales teams, recruiters | Directories, LinkedIn, business databases |
| Academic & Data Research | Researchers, academics | Government databases, news archives, academic directories |
| Sentiment Analysis & Brand Monitoring | Product, support, and PR teams | Review sites, forums, social media |
A few notes on the most impactful applications:
- E-commerce price monitoring is the most common use case. Dynamic pricing is now standard practice across retail, and a seller tracking hundreds of competing products can have updated pricing in minutes instead of days.
- Customer Reviews Gathering is equally valuable: tracking competitor ratings and customer feedback at scale helps sellers spot product issues and market gaps early.
- Lead generation turns hours of manual copy-paste into structured contact lists ready for CRM import. One scrape can replace a full afternoon of research.
- Academic research is where AI scraping arguably adds the most value, since public data sources like government databases and news archives often have inconsistent layouts that break traditional scrapers within weeks.
What AI Scraping Looks Like in Practice
Concepts aside, what does an AI scrape actually look like? We’ll walk through Chat4data, since its browser-based workflow is representative of how this category of tools operates.
Say you want to collect product names, brands, ratings, review counts, and prices for the top Amazon results for “Lego,” sorted by best sellers, across the first three pages. With Chat4data, that task compresses to four steps:
- Describe the task. Open the Chat4data Chrome extension and type your request in plain language: “Open Amazon, search for ‘Lego’, sort by best sellers, and scrape product name, brand, rating, number of ratings, and price from the first 3 pages.”

- Review the plan. Before anything runs, Chat4data shows you an execution plan step by step: which pages will be visited, what actions will be taken, what fields will be extracted. This lets you catch errors before spending time or credits. If you need to adjust the fields or add a column, just say so in the chat.

- Run the extraction. The tool navigates the site like a real browser session, scrolling, clicking pagination, and handling pop-ups along the way.

- Export the results. Download your data as CSV, Excel, or JSON.

A few seconds later, the messy product listings have become a clean, structured table:

From request to finished spreadsheet, the whole run takes a couple of minutes and zero code. The best way to get a feel for what AI scraping can do is to run one yourself, free.
The Bottom Line
The real shift behind AI scraping is not a single tool but a change in who gets to use web data at all. For years, turning a website into a usable dataset meant either tedious manual work or writing and maintaining code, which kept it in the hands of developers. By reading pages the way a person does, AI scraping moves that capability to anyone who can describe what they want.
That does not make traditional scraping obsolete. High-volume, stable pipelines still run faster and cheaper on hard-coded rules, and AI extraction carries real trade-offs in speed, cost, and the occasional misread page. The right approach still depends on your sources, your scale, and whether you have a developer on hand.
But for the research, monitoring, and lead-generation work most people actually need, the barrier has dropped to almost nothing. The simplest way to understand what that feels like is to try it: pick a low-friction tool, a browser-based one is the easiest place to start, point it at a page you care about, and see how close the result gets to the spreadsheet you had in mind.
FAQ
Before you start, here are answers to a few questions readers commonly ask.
1. What is AI scraping in simple terms?
AI scraping, also called AI web scraping, uses artificial intelligence to pull data from websites automatically. Instead of writing code that tells a scraper exactly which element to look at, you describe the data you need in plain language, and the AI reads the page’s structure and meaning to find and organize it for you.
2. How is AI scraping different from regular web scraping?
Traditional scraping follows coded rules (CSS selectors, XPath) that break when a site’s structure changes. AI scraping interprets page content contextually, so it adapts to layout changes without manual rewrites. The core difference is understanding meaning versus following rigid instructions. The trade-off is that AI scraping is generally slower and more compute-intensive, and can occasionally misread complex pages.
3. How accurate and reliable is AI scraping?
On clean, well-structured pages it is highly accurate, and its big advantage is resilience: because it reads meaning rather than fixed positions, it keeps working after a site is redesigned, where rule-based scrapers would break. It is not flawless, though. Deeply nested or unusual layouts can still trip it up, so for data you depend on, it is worth spot-checking results or adding a step that flags missing or malformed fields.
4. What is the best AI scraping tool?
There is no single best tool; the right one depends on your technical skills and use case.
- AI Scraping Chrome Extensions (Chat4Data) — easiest and fastest way to get started, no coding required
- No-code cloud platforms (Octoparse) — best for recurring, scheduled scrapes of moderate complexity
- API platforms (Firecrawl, Oxylabs) — most control, best for developers building custom pipelines
For most users, a browser-based tool like Chat4Data is the fastest path from zero to structured data.
5. Is AI scraping legal?
Scraping publicly available data (product listings, reviews, public directories) is generally legal in most jurisdictions, as long as no technical access controls are bypassed. To stay on the safe side:
- Respect robots.txt
- Avoid collecting personal data covered by GDPR or CCPA
- Check each site’s Terms of Service
- Do not overload servers with aggressive request patterns
Consult a legal advisor when in doubt, especially for personal data or commercial use.
6. Do I need coding skills to use an AI web scraper?
No. Modern AI scraping tools, particularly browser-based ones, are designed for non-technical users. You describe what you need in everyday language, and the tool handles the technical work: navigation, field detection, pagination, and data export.
